Job description

Adecco is currently hiring a full-time Senior Data Engineering Advisor for our client in Calgary, AB.

In this role, you'll mostly be responsible for leading and overseeing the design, development, and maintenance of complex data infrastructure and architectures. Your role will involve collaborating with cross-functional teams to understand business requirements, providing strategic guidance on Data Engineering best practices, and implementing scalable solutions.

The ideal candidate should possess 5 to 10+ years of experience in a data-related role and demonstrate proficiency in any of the following programming languages, frameworks, and technologies: Python, R, as well as open-source databases such as PostgreSQL, MySQL, and MongoDB.

Duties and Responsibilities:

  • You will apply your skills to help engineer data that provides business insights for our company

  • Work with various data stakeholders throughout the organization to identify opportunities for leveraging company data that drives business solutions

  • Building, fostering and participating in a data community to connect data producers with data consumers and develop data literacy

  • Work with various data stakeholders across the organization in the utilization of a modern data architecture that enables the collection, transformation, storage, modeling and delivery of data to consumers and practitioners

  • Apply data governance practices and procedures in the design and development of data pipelines

  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to design and develop data pipelines for visualization or analytic solutions

  • Perform maintenance and support activities for data pipelines

  • Support build of big data environments that enable analytics solutions on a variety of big data platforms, including assessing the usefulness of new technologies and advocating for their adoption
